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Freeze Dried Treats
Freeze dried treats are a popular choice for pet owners seeking healthy, minimally processed snacks for their dogs and cats. The category includes a wide range of protein sources, package sizes, and ingredient profiles. Key tradeoffs often revolve around protein type, ingredient simplicity, packaging size, and suitability for pets with allergies or sensitivities. Many buyers mistakenly assume all freeze dried treats are the same, but differences in sourcing, processing, and nutritional content can have a real impact on your pet’s health and your daily routine.
- Protein source matters: Options include beef, chicken, rabbit, salmon, and fish, each with unique benefits for allergies and nutrition
- Single-ingredient vs. organ blends: Some treats use only muscle meat, while others include organs for added nutrients
- Bulk vs. small-batch packaging: Larger tubs offer better value, while smaller packs are easier to store and try
- Dog, cat, or both: Not all treats are suitable for both species—check the label for intended use
- Allergen and sensitivity considerations: Grain-free, filler-free, and novel protein options are available for pets with special dietary needs
- Misunderstanding: All freeze dried treats are equally healthy: Ingredient quality, sourcing, and processing methods vary widely
Choosing Between Bulk Tubs and Small Packs
The main decision for many buyers is whether to purchase in bulk or opt for smaller, more portable packs. Bulk tubs are cost-effective and convenient for multi-pet households or frequent trainers, but require more storage space. Smaller packs are ideal for sampling new proteins or for owners with limited space.
- Bulk tubs: Best for regular treaters and large households
- Small packs: Good for trying new flavors or for occasional use
Understanding Protein Choices: Beef, Chicken, Rabbit, Fish, and Salmon
Protein source is a key factor, especially for pets with allergies or sensitivities. Beef and chicken are common and widely accepted, while rabbit and fish offer alternatives for pets needing novel proteins. Salmon treats are valued for their omega-3 content and skin health benefits.
- Beef and chicken: Familiar, widely tolerated
- Rabbit and fish: Useful for pets with common protein allergies
- Salmon: Adds healthy fats and variety
Ingredient Simplicity vs. Nutrient Variety
Single-ingredient treats are ideal for pets with food sensitivities or owners who want transparency. Organ meat treats provide additional nutrients but may not appeal to all pets. Consider your pet’s dietary needs and preferences when choosing between these options.
- Single-ingredient: Maximum simplicity, easy to track for allergies
- Organ blends: More nutrient diversity, supports overall health
Treat Size and Texture for Training or Small Pets
Bite-sized, light-texture treats are best for puppies, small dogs, or training sessions. Larger, denser pieces may be better suited for adult dogs or as meal toppers. Always match treat size to your pet’s chewing ability.
- Small bites: Ideal for training and small breeds
- Larger pieces: Suitable for adult dogs and meal enhancement
Final Buying Advice
Selecting the right freeze dried treat comes down to matching your pet’s dietary needs, your storage preferences, and your budget. Avoid overbuying bulk tubs if you’re just starting out, and don’t assume all freeze dried treats are interchangeable—ingredient quality and protein source matter.
- Start with a small pack if trying a new protein
- Choose single-ingredient treats for pets with allergies
- Opt for bulk tubs if you train frequently or have multiple pets
- Check if the treat is suitable for both dogs and cats if you have both
- Store treats in a cool, dry place to maintain freshness
